Output 23e89066dc097a283dba5496e6d11597e1fee1ea8560b978187ce1da9f5e9ee7:20

value
3998182
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1cf2cf4e7af256712aa1a1d7cbb9691d1535451e OP_EQUALVERIFY OP_CHECKSIG
address
13e4o6JB8nKCWR7c548gDRyBNLJg52a1QV
transaction
23e89066dc097a283dba5496e6d11597e1fee1ea8560b978187ce1da9f5e9ee7
spent
true